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Problema con los acentos

Estas en el tema de Problema con los acentos en el foro de Bases de Datos General en Foros del Web. Hola: Me he cambiado de servidor, ahora lo tengo con 1and1, y menuda cantidad de problemas. El ultimo ha sido que en su base de ...
  #1 (permalink)  
Antiguo 23/03/2011, 02:09
 
Fecha de Ingreso: abril-2008
Mensajes: 348
Antigüedad: 16 años, 7 meses
Puntos: 1
Problema con los acentos

Hola:

Me he cambiado de servidor, ahora lo tengo con 1and1, y menuda cantidad de problemas.

El ultimo ha sido que en su base de dato no me conserva los acentos. Tanto la base de datos como todos sus campos tienen un cotejamineto: utf8_general_ci

Este es el codigo que uso para subirlo:
<?php
$marca = $_POST["marca"];
$serie= $_POST["serie"];
$modelo= $_POST["modelo"];
$forma= $_POST["forma"];
$peso= $_POST["peso"];
$nivel= $_POST["nivel"];
$precio= $_POST["precio"];
$pmg= $_POST["pmg"];
$compra= $_POST["compra"];

$descripcion = stripslashes($_POST["descripcion"]);
$descripcion=$_POST['descripcion'];
$descripcion = str_replace("\n\r","<br>",$descripcion); //se cambian los saltos de linea por <br>
$descripcion= str_replace("\r\n","<br>",$descripcion);
$descripcion = str_replace("\n","<br>",$descripcion);


$recomendaciones = stripslashes($_POST["recomendaciones"]);
$recomendaciones=$_POST['recomendaciones'];
$recomendaciones = str_replace("\n\r","<br>",$recomendaciones); //se cambian los saltos de linea por <br>
$recomendaciones= str_replace("\r\n","<br>",$recomendaciones);
$recomendaciones = str_replace("\n","<br>",$recomendaciones);


if(!is_uploaded_file($_FILES['imagen']['tmp_name']))
{
echo "Error al subir archivo";
}
else {
$conectar = mysql_connect("db*******","dbo********","********* ");
$bd = mysql_select_db("db********");
$nombre = explode(".",$_FILES['imagen']['name']);
$peticion = mysql_query("INSERT INTO imagenes(nombre,url,marca,serie,modelo,forma,peso, nivel,descripcion,precio,pmg,compra,recomendacione s) VALUES('".$nombre[0]."','subidas/".$_FILES['imagen']['name']."','$marca','$serie','$modelo','$sforma','$pes o', '$nivel','$descripcion','$precio','$pmg','$compra' ,'$recomendaciones')") or die(mysql_error());
move_uploaded_file($_FILES['imagen']['tmp_name'],"subidas/".$_FILES['imagen']['name']);
echo "Se ha subido correctamente tu imagen";
}
?>

Por favor, necesito un poco de ayuda, y explicarlo para torpes jajajaj

Etiquetas: acentos, bases-de-datos
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:31.